### Android example
To compile example to shared library you will need [Android NDK](https://developer.android.com/ndk/downloads/index.html).
To build Android apk you will need [Android SDK](http://developer.android.com/sdk/index.html#Other).
Download and unpack archives somewhere.
Go must be cross compiled for android. There is a bootstrap.sh script that you can use to compile Go and OpenAL for android/arm and android/arm64.
Export path to Android NDK, point to location where you have unpacked archive:
export ANDROID_NDK_HOME=/opt/android-ndk
Compile Go, OpenAL and android_native_app_glue, /usr/local is prefix where Go and Android toolchains will be installed:
./bootstrap.sh /usr/local
After build is complete point GOROOT to new Go installation in /usr/local, and add toolchain bin directory to PATH:
export GOROOT=/usr/local/go
export PATH=/usr/local/android-arm7/bin:${PATH}
And compile shared library:
CGO_CFLAGS="-I/usr/local/android-arm7/include" CGO_LDFLAGS="-L/usr/local/android-arm7/lib" CC=arm-linux-androideabi-gcc CGO_ENABLED=1 GOOS=android GOARCH=arm \
${GOROOT}/bin/go build -work -v -x -buildmode=c-shared -ldflags="-s -w -extldflags=-Wl,-soname,libexample.so" -o=android/libs/armeabi-v7a/libexample.so
To build apk export path to Android SDK, point to location where you unpacked archive:
export ANDROID_HOME=/opt/android-sdk
And build apk with ant:
cd android
ant clean debug
If everything is successfully built apk can be found in bin/ directory.

#!/bin/sh
if [ -z "$ANDROID_NDK_HOME" ]; then
echo "You must define ANDROID_NDK_HOME before starting. It should point to your NDK directories."
exit 1
fi
if [ -z "$1" ]; then
echo "Usage: bootstrap.sh <install prefix>"
exit 1
fi
GO_OS="linux"
GO_ARCH="amd64"
GO_VERSION=`curl -s https://golang.org/dl/ | grep 'id="go' | head -n1 | awk -F'"' '{print $4}'`
OPENAL_VERSION="1.17.2"
INSTALL_PREFIX="$1"
export PATH=${INSTALL_PREFIX}/android-arm7/bin:${INSTALL_PREFIX}/android-arm64/bin:${PATH}
BUILD_DIR=`mktemp -d`
mkdir -p ${BUILD_DIR}/bootstrap
echo "Make standalone android toolchains"
${ANDROID_NDK_HOME}/build/tools/make-standalone-toolchain.sh --platform=android-9 --install-dir=${INSTALL_PREFIX}/android-arm7 --toolchain=arm-linux-androideabi-4.9
${ANDROID_NDK_HOME}/build/tools/make-standalone-toolchain.sh --platform=android-21 --install-dir=${INSTALL_PREFIX}/android-arm64 --toolchain=aarch64-linux-android-4.9
echo "Download Go binaries"
cd ${BUILD_DIR}/bootstrap && curl -s -L http://storage.googleapis.com/golang/${GO_VERSION}.${GO_OS}-${GO_ARCH}.tar.gz | tar xz
echo "Download Go source"
cd ${BUILD_DIR} && curl -s -L http://storage.googleapis.com/golang/${GO_VERSION}.src.tar.gz | tar xz && cd ${BUILD_DIR}/go/src
echo "Compile Go for host"
GOROOT_BOOTSTRAP=${BUILD_DIR}/bootstrap/go ./make.bash || exit 1
echo "Compile Go for arm-linux-androideabi"
GOROOT_BOOTSTRAP=${BUILD_DIR}/bootstrap/go CC_FOR_TARGET=arm-linux-androideabi-gcc GOOS=android GOARCH=arm CGO_ENABLED=1 ./make.bash --no-clean || exit 1
echo "Compile Go for aarch64-linux-android"
GOROOT_BOOTSTRAP=${BUILD_DIR}/bootstrap/go CC_FOR_TARGET=aarch64-linux-android-gcc GOOS=android GOARCH=arm64 CGO_ENABLED=1 ./make.bash --no-clean || exit 1
cp -r -f ${BUILD_DIR}/go ${INSTALL_PREFIX}
echo "Compile OpenAL"
cd ${BUILD_DIR} && curl -s -L http://kcat.strangesoft.net/openal-releases/openal-soft-${OPENAL_VERSION}.tar.bz2 | tar -xj
cat << EOF > ${BUILD_DIR}/openal-soft-${OPENAL_VERSION}/android-arm7.cmake
set(TOOLCHAIN_PREFIX arm-linux-androideabi)
set(CMAKE_C_COMPILER \${TOOLCHAIN_PREFIX}-gcc)
set(CMAKE_FIND_ROOT_PATH \${INSTALL_PREFIX}/android-arm7)
set(CMAKE_FIND_ROOT_PATH_MODE_PROGRAM NEVER)
set(CMAKE_FIND_ROOT_PATH_MODE_LIBRARY ONLY)
set(CMAKE_FIND_ROOT_PATH_MODE_INCLUDE ONLY)
EOF
cat << EOF > ${BUILD_DIR}/openal-soft-${OPENAL_VERSION}/android-arm64.cmake
set(TOOLCHAIN_PREFIX aarch64-linux-android)
set(CMAKE_C_COMPILER \${TOOLCHAIN_PREFIX}-gcc)
set(CMAKE_FIND_ROOT_PATH \${INSTALL_PREFIX}/android-arm64)
set(CMAKE_FIND_ROOT_PATH_MODE_PROGRAM NEVER)
set(CMAKE_FIND_ROOT_PATH_MODE_LIBRARY ONLY)
set(CMAKE_FIND_ROOT_PATH_MODE_INCLUDE ONLY)
EOF
mkdir -p ${BUILD_DIR}/openal-soft-${OPENAL_VERSION}/build-arm7
cd ${BUILD_DIR}/openal-soft-${OPENAL_VERSION}/build-arm7
cmake -DLIBTYPE=STATIC -DCMAKE_TOOLCHAIN_FILE=../android-arm7.cmake -DCMAKE_INSTALL_PREFIX=${INSTALL_PREFIX}/android-arm7 ..
make -j $(nproc) && make install
mkdir -p ${BUILD_DIR}/openal-soft-${OPENAL_VERSION}/build-arm64
cd ${BUILD_DIR}/openal-soft-${OPENAL_VERSION}/build-arm64
cmake -DLIBTYPE=STATIC -DCMAKE_TOOLCHAIN_FILE=../android-arm64.cmake -DCMAKE_INSTALL_PREFIX=${INSTALL_PREFIX}/android-arm64 ..
make -j $(nproc) && make install
echo "Compile android_native_app_glue"
mkdir -p ${BUILD_DIR}/native_app_glue/jni
cp -r ${ANDROID_NDK_HOME}/sources/android/native_app_glue/* ${BUILD_DIR}/native_app_glue/jni/
echo "APP_ABI := armeabi-v7a arm64-v8a" > ${BUILD_DIR}/native_app_glue/jni/Application.mk
cd ${BUILD_DIR}/native_app_glue && ${ANDROID_NDK_HOME}/ndk-build
cp ${BUILD_DIR}/native_app_glue/obj/local/armeabi-v7a/libandroid_native_app_glue.a ${INSTALL_PREFIX}/android-arm7/lib/
cp ${BUILD_DIR}/native_app_glue/obj/local/arm64-v8a/libandroid_native_app_glue.a ${INSTALL_PREFIX}/android-arm64/lib/
cp ${ANDROID_NDK_HOME}/sources/android/native_app_glue/android_native_app_glue.h ${INSTALL_PREFIX}/android-arm7/include/
cp ${ANDROID_NDK_HOME}/sources/android/native_app_glue/android_native_app_glue.h ${INSTALL_PREFIX}/android-arm64/include/
echo "Remove build directory"
rm -rf ${BUILD_DIR}
